The Purpose of Probate Bonds



Probate bonds work as a critical financial security system for administrators and managers managing the distribution of an estate. As an executor or administrator, you have the obligation to manage the assets and debts of the departed individual's estate. The probate bond, also known as an administrator bond or fiduciary bond, guarantees that you satisfy your duties fairly and lawfully.

By requiring a probate bond, the court aims to secure the estate from any kind of possible mismanagement or misconduct on your component. If Source Webpage , as the executor or manager, act dishonestly or negligently, the bond provides a kind of insurance to compensate the beneficiaries of the estate for any type of monetary losses incurred. This protection is important in cases where the executor makes mistakes in handling the estate's properties or fails to follow the lawful demands of the probate process.

Eventually, probate bonds provide peace of mind to the beneficiaries of the estate, as they offer a layer of economic safety versus the dangers associated with estate management.
